TPWallet无法连接Pancake的多维诊断与优化路径

开篇直入:当TPWallet无法连上Pancake时,问题通常在网络层与链配置的交汇处,而非单一客户端故障。

问题拆解(数据分析口径):1) 链路与RPC异常—测得常见延迟>200ms、丢包1%~5%、Rhttps://www.ixgqm.cn ,PC超时率近8%;2) 链ID/网络配置错误—Pancake在BSC(chainId=56),而TPWallet可能默认以太坊(1);3) 节点限流与速率限制—公共RPC每日请求峰值抖动2000+ req/min会触发拒绝;4) 钱包权限与合约审批(allowance)错误导致失败提示不明确。

详细诊断流程:A. 验证网络:ping/trace到RPC节点,记录RTT与丢包;B. 检查链参数:chainId、RPC URL、币种符号匹配;C. 查看控制台报文:JSON-RPC错误码、method(eth_chainId、eth_blockNumber);D. 测试WebSocket订阅连通性(减少确认延迟);E. 模拟交易:小额approve与swap,监测gas、slippage与TX被拒原因。

优化建议(工程与理财双视角):1) 切换或自建高性能节点(Ankr/QuickNode/自托管),使用负载均衡与健康检查,目标RTT<80ms,成功率>99.5%;2) 启用WebSocket与长连接,事件推送延迟可从数秒降到100–300ms;3) 实施API速率控制、缓存nonce与交易队列,减少重播与失败;4) 对于以太坊支持,明确跨链逻辑,使用桥或聚合器,区分主网与L2以节省手续费;5) 网络安全:TLS、WAF、DDoS防护与速率限制策略结合,避免节点被滥用。

业务与行业趋势:去中心化交易向跨链、序列化交易与MEV防护演进,实时支付需求催生轻量通道与支付通道(state channels/rollups),数据传输倾向二进制协议(gRPC/Protobuf)与边缘节点分发以优化延迟。

结论:解决TPWallet与Pancake连接问题,需要同时治理链配置、RPC质量与网络防护,并配套交易策略与风控。以数据为驱动,目标是把连通性问题从间歇性故障转变为可量化的SLA指标,从而支撑高效理财、实时支付与高性能交易的业务需求。

作者:林子墨发布时间:2025-08-27 07:06:37

相关阅读
<center dropzone="a5v"></center><strong date-time="j4u"></strong><acronym id="e6_"></acronym>